Ukraine's Request to Use Western Weapons Against Russia Raises Controversy
NATO allies are divided over Ukraine's request to use Western weapons to strike Russian targets, with the United States expressing hesitancy due to concerns about provoking Russia. President Biden has granted limited permission for Ukraine to use US weapons for the defense of the Kharkiv region, but not for long-range strikes inside Russia.
The Ukrainian military is considering launching strikes into Russian territory to test the Russian response. As tensions escalate, top Ukrainian military officials warn of a deepening Russian threat in the north, with troops being redeployed near Kharkiv and a possible ground offensive looming.
Pressure is growing on President Biden to reassess the ban on attacking inside Russia, but concerns remain about escalation and potential consequences.
